Adjudicator rules in favour of Cleveland Bridge over Wembley row


Cleveland Bridge has won its battle against Multiplex who claimed that it overpaid the steel contractor by up to £14m for its work on the £757m Wembley project.

An adjudication hearing has ruled that Multiplex in fact owes Cleveland Bridge in excess of £430,000.

A statement from Cleveland Bridge confirmed the outcome of the ruling. It added: "We await further clarification from the adjudicator and hope the result of this will mean that further monies will also be paid to us.

"This outcome supports Cleveland Bridge's view that Multiplex did not honour its commitments with regard to the agreements made in June of this year."

It added: "Cleveland Bridge remains steadfast in its resolve to protect its interests, and the interests of all of the people that work for the company."

Cleveland Bridge has launched two further adjudications against Multiplex, claiming it is owed a further £4.5m, and awaits the results.

A Multiplex spokeswoman responded: "We were ordered to pay less than £450,000 and are happy with the arbitration decision."
